11 See with what large letters I have written to you (A)with my own hand! 12 All who want (B)to make a good showing in the flesh try to (C)compel you to be circumcised, simply so that they (D)will not be persecuted for the cross of Christ. 13 For those who [a]are circumcised do not even (E)keep [b]the Law themselves, but they want to have you circumcised so that they may (F)boast in your flesh. 14 But (G)[c]far be it from me to boast, (H)except in the cross of our Lord Jesus Christ, (I)through [d]which the world has been crucified to me, and (J)I to the world. 15 For (K)neither is circumcision anything, nor uncircumcision, but a (L)new [e]creation. 16 And all who will follow this rule, peace and mercy be upon them, and upon the (M)Israel of God.

17 From now on let no one cause trouble for me, for I bear on my body the [f](N)marks of Jesus.

18 (O)The grace of our Lord Jesus Christ be (P)with your spirit, (Q)brothers and sisters. Amen.

A Final Warning against Circumcision

11 Look at how large these letters are because I am writing with my own hand! 12 These people who want to impress others by their external appearance[a] are trying to force you to be circumcised, simply to avoid being persecuted for the cross of the Messiah.[b] 13 Why, not even those who are circumcised obey the Law! They simply want you to be circumcised so that they can boast about your external appearance.[c] 14 But may I never boast about anything except the cross of our Lord Jesus, the Messiah,[d] by which the world has been crucified to me, and I to the world! 15 For neither circumcision nor uncircumcision matters. Rather, what matters is being[e] a new creation. 16 Now may peace be on all those who live by this principle, and may mercy be on the Israel of God. 17 Let no one make any more trouble for me, because I carry the scars of Jesus on my own body.

Final Greeting

18 May the grace of our Lord Jesus, the Messiah,[f] be with your spirit, brothers! Amen.
